Using a portable .sf2 file inside a DAW (like Reaper, FL Studio, or Ableton) allows zero-latency playback. You can sequence complex arpeggios from Oil Ocean Zone without the audio glitches associated with running a full Genesis emulator in the background. sonic 2 soundfont portable
